Technical Details of HPE Foundation Care with Comprehensive Defective Material Retention

  • Service Type: HPE Foundation Care with Comprehensive Defective Material Retention
  • Service Duration: 3 Years
  • Response Time: 4-Hour Parts and Labor
  • Coverage: HPE hardware, eligible third-party products, and software
  • Support Types: Remote technical support, on-site hardware repair, software updates

Frequently asked questions

Q: What types of products are covered under HPE Foundation Care?

A: The Foundation Care package provides comprehensive coverage for eligible HPE hardware and software, with additional inclusions for eligible third-party products. It combines remote technical support, on-site hardware repair, and access to software updates to keep your environment secure and up to date over the three-year term.

Q: How long is the service period?

A: The service lasts for 3 years from the start date of coverage, offering extended protection and predictable costs for budgeting and planning.

Q: What is the guaranteed response time for issues?

A: The plan guarantees a 4-hour response time for parts and labor, helping minimize downtime and accelerate remediation of hardware or software problems.

Q: What does Defective Material Retention entail?

A: Defective Material Retention allows you to retain defective parts, enabling asset recovery or streamlined replacement workflows as part of the service benefits, reducing the overall disruption to your operations.

Q: How are software updates handled?

A: The service includes access to essential software updates and patches, ensuring systems receive ongoing improvements, security fixes, and feature enhancements as they become available from HPE.
